Pupils Share Their Learning At Open Book Afternoon
On Thursday 26 February, Crescent School hosted its annual Open Book Afternoon.
Parents were invited into school to explore and engage with their children's learning. Parents always enjoy the school’s Open Corridor sessions when they have the chance to look at the displays around school but Open Book Afternoon offers parents the ability to get a much deeper insight into the children’s work. It’s a fantastic opportunity for the children too, who are always so very proud to share their endeavours and just how much they have achieved so far this year.
